The Senate's Speaker Calin Popescu-Tariceanu said on Sunday morning, when exiting the polling station where he cast the ballot, that he wants "another Romania", a Romania that "looks to the future".

"My today's vote aims to permanently close a sad page in Romania's history and avoid the risk for this to continue in one form or another.

I want another Romania, a Romania that looks to the future, which thinks of young generations for whom it must ensure solid training and education to make them competitive when they go out on the workforce market. I want us to do more for the current generations, to create jobs, and for the elderly to ensure richer and calmer grey years," said Tariceanu.

He added that he wants the economy "to start performing again, so that Romania become the seventh power of Europe".

The Senate's Speaker Calin Popescu Tariceanu voted, on Sunday, at School Sports Club No. 5 in Bucharest. AGERPRES
